The Grand Theft Auto V Title Update v1.53 was primarily a maintenance and bug-fix patch released by Rockstar Games on February 10, 2021. While it did not introduce a major seasonal DLC theme, it focused on improving stability and resolving specific technical issues following the major Cayo Perico Heist update. The primary goal of v1.53 was to refine the experience on the island of Cayo Perico and address minor cosmetic bugs:

Cayo Perico Performance: Improvements were made to reduce texture pop-in and frame rate drops on the island for both consoles and PC.

Ocelot Pariah Spoiler Bug: A long-standing issue where purchased spoiler modifications for the Ocelot Pariah would not appear on the vehicle was finally fixed.

Hacking Minigame Stability: The resolution of the hacking minigame was reduced from 1080p to 720p to prevent frequent crashes at the start of the puzzle.

Cayo Perico Free Roam Glitch: An unlisted but significant fix addressed a glitch that allowed players to explore the island of Cayo Perico in free roam without an active heist.

Regional Fixes: Specifically for the Japanese SKU, display issues when opening the safe during the Cayo Perico Heist finale were resolved. Additional New Content (February 2021)

Economy and Balance Adjustments

  • Microtransaction and rewards balancing: Patches commonly tweak payouts, discount windows, or reward timing to slow exploits (duplication bugs) and gently rebalance progression speed. Small nerfs to high-yield methods or timing changes to weekly bonuses keep long-term engagement healthy.
  • Vehicle/weapon tuning: Adjusting handling, damage profiles, or spawn rates for certain items moderates meta behaviors. These changes can reshape which activities players favor (racing vs. PvP vs. heists).

Implication: Even minor numerical tweaks can cascade into new metas. Players must adapt, and content creators find renewed talking points — a low-cost way to stimulate the community.
